Jose L. Reyes Meza's Obituary
Jose L. Reyes Meza was born on December 26th, 1930 in San Miguel Del Cantil, Durango, Mexico to Merced Reyes and Julia Meza. He was the 7th of 11 children. After graduating from high school, Jose began working as a clerk at Hipodromo Agua Caliente. He later worked for many years at a race track in Mexico that was primarily for dog races, and sometimes for horse races. Into his older years he work at Jack Murphy Stadium (aka: Qualcomm Stadium). Jose has lived in Durango, Tijuana, and in San Diego, California. His family is affiliated with the San Felipe Catholic Church.Jose can be described as a good father and brother, who is kind to others. He was a strong man who was meek and humble. He loved spending time at the race track, even when he was not working there. He also loved spending time with his family, especially at the beach or going to movies. Jose was known for reading the paper daily and doing the crossword puzzles. He enjoyed Nortena and Ranchera style music as well.He is survived by his 4 siblings, Maria, Elodia, Concha, and Ricardo; his 7 children, Lilia, Sylvia, Julia, Jose Jr., Lupita, Lola, and Yolanda; his 19 grandchildren; and his many great-grandchildren.
